CAS 120848-56-8
:Isoquinoline, 1,2,3,4-tetrahydro-2-(4-piperidinylmethyl)-
Description:
Isoquinoline, 1,2,3,4-tetrahydro-2-(4-piperidinylmethyl)-, with CAS number 120848-56-8, is a chemical compound that belongs to the isoquinoline family, characterized by a bicyclic structure containing a fused benzene and pyridine ring. This specific compound features a tetrahydroisoquinoline framework, indicating that it has undergone partial hydrogenation, resulting in a saturated structure. The presence of a piperidinylmethyl group enhances its potential for biological activity, making it of interest in medicinal chemistry. Generally, isoquinoline derivatives exhibit a range of pharmacological properties, including antitumor, analgesic, and antimicrobial activities. The compound's solubility, stability, and reactivity can vary based on its substituents and the presence of functional groups. Its molecular structure suggests potential interactions with biological targets, which may be explored for therapeutic applications. As with many organic compounds, safety and handling precautions should be observed, particularly in laboratory settings, due to potential toxicity or reactivity.
Formula:C15H22N2
